HomeSort by relevance Sort by last modified time
    Searched refs:CreateShl (Results 1 - 25 of 34) sorted by null

1 2

  /external/llvm/lib/CodeGen/
IntrinsicLowering.cpp 176 Value *Tmp1 = Builder.CreateShl(V, ConstantInt::get(V->getType(), 8),
184 Value *Tmp4 = Builder.CreateShl(V, ConstantInt::get(V->getType(), 24),
186 Value *Tmp3 = Builder.CreateShl(V, ConstantInt::get(V->getType(), 8),
204 Value *Tmp8 = Builder.CreateShl(V, ConstantInt::get(V->getType(), 56),
206 Value *Tmp7 = Builder.CreateShl(V, ConstantInt::get(V->getType(), 40),
208 Value *Tmp6 = Builder.CreateShl(V, ConstantInt::get(V->getType(), 24),
210 Value *Tmp5 = Builder.CreateShl(V, ConstantInt::get(V->getType(), 8),
  /external/llvm/unittests/IR/
PatternMatch.cpp 245 IRB.CreateShl(L, R, "", /* NUW */ false, /* NSW */ true)));
265 IRB.CreateShl(L, R, "", /* NUW */ true, /* NSW */ false)));
278 EXPECT_FALSE(m_NSWShl(m_Value(), m_Value()).match(IRB.CreateShl(L, R)));
280 IRB.CreateShl(L, R, "", /* NUW */ true, /* NSW */ false)));
292 EXPECT_FALSE(m_NUWShl(m_Value(), m_Value()).match(IRB.CreateShl(L, R)));
294 IRB.CreateShl(L, R, "", /* NUW */ false, /* NSW */ true)));
IRBuilderTest.cpp 258 Builder.CreateShl(V, V, "", /* NUW */ false, /* NSW */ true))
268 Builder.CreateShl(V, V, "", /* NUW */ true, /* NSW */ false))
280 Builder.CreateShl(C, C, "", /* NUW */ false, /* NSW */ true))
290 Builder.CreateShl(C, C, "", /* NUW */ true, /* NSW */ false))
  /external/llvm/lib/Transforms/InstCombine/
InstCombineShifts.cpp 194 V = IC.Builder->CreateShl(C, NumBits);
430 Builder->CreateShl(Op0BO->getOperand(0), Op1, Op0BO->getName());
450 Builder->CreateShl(Op0BO->getOperand(0), Op1,
466 Builder->CreateShl(Op0BO->getOperand(1), Op1, Op0BO->getName());
485 Builder->CreateShl(Op0BO->getOperand(1), Op1, Op0BO->getName());
670 Value *Shift = Builder->CreateShl(X, ShiftDiffCst);
732 return BinaryOperator::CreateShl(ConstantExpr::getShl(C1, C2), A);
    [all...]
InstCombineMulDivRem.cpp 43 return IC.Builder->CreateShl(One, A);
228 BinaryOperator *Shl = BinaryOperator::CreateShl(NewOp, NewCst);
354 BO = BinaryOperator::CreateShl(Op1, Y);
357 BO = BinaryOperator::CreateShl(Op0, Y);
    [all...]
InstCombineAddSub.cpp     [all...]
InstCombineCasts.cpp     [all...]
InstCombineSelect.cpp 332 V = Builder->CreateShl(V, C2Log - C1Log);
809 V = Builder->CreateShl(V, ValZeros - AndZeros);
    [all...]
InstCombineSimplifyDemanded.cpp     [all...]
InstCombineCalls.cpp 302 return Builder.CreateShl(Vec, ShiftVec);
    [all...]
  /external/llvm/lib/Transforms/Utils/
IntegerDivision.cpp 274 Value *Q = Builder.CreateShl(Dividend, Tmp2);
310 Value *Tmp5 = Builder.CreateShl(R_1, One);
313 Value *Tmp8 = Builder.CreateShl(Q_2, One);
333 Value *Tmp13 = Builder.CreateShl(Q_3, One);
  /external/llvm/include/llvm/IR/
NoFolder.h 118 Instruction *CreateShl(Constant *LHS, Constant *RHS, bool HasNUW = false,
120 BinaryOperator *BO = BinaryOperator::CreateShl(LHS, RHS);
ConstantFolder.h 75 Constant *CreateShl(Constant *LHS, Constant *RHS,
IRBuilder.h     [all...]
  /external/llvm/lib/Target/Hexagon/
HexagonGenExtract.cpp 205 NewIn = IRB.CreateShl(NewIn, SL, CSL->getName());
  /external/llvm/include/llvm/Analysis/
TargetFolder.h 89 Constant *CreateShl(Constant *LHS, Constant *RHS,
  /external/llvm/lib/Transforms/IPO/
LowerBitSets.cpp 339 Value *BitMask = B.CreateShl(ConstantInt::get(BitsType, 1), BitIndex);
497 Value *OffsetSHL = B.CreateShl(
    [all...]
  /external/llvm/lib/Transforms/Scalar/
SeparateConstOffsetFromGEP.cpp     [all...]
StraightLineStrengthReduce.cpp 595 return Builder.CreateShl(ExtendedStride, Exponent);
601 return Builder.CreateNeg(Builder.CreateShl(ExtendedStride, Exponent));
ScalarReplAggregates.cpp     [all...]
GVN.cpp     [all...]
SROA.cpp     [all...]
  /external/llvm/lib/Transforms/Instrumentation/
MemorySanitizer.cpp 655 return IRB.CreateOr(Origin, IRB.CreateShl(Origin, kOriginSize * 8));
    [all...]
  /external/clang/lib/CodeGen/
CGExpr.cpp     [all...]
CGBuiltin.cpp     [all...]

Completed in 207 milliseconds

1 2